The ingredients needed to make Eggless Peanut Butter and Jelly Whole Wheat Bread Pudding:
- Make ready 4 whole wheat bread slices
- Prepare 1 1/2 cups milk evaporated
- Prepare 2/3 cup grape jelly welch's
- Make ready 2/3 cup peanut butter
- Make ready 1/4 cup raisins
- Take 1/2 tbsp cinnamon
- Make ready 2 flax eggs (2 tbsp meal and 6 tbsp water)
Steps to make Eggless Peanut Butter and Jelly Whole Wheat Bread Pudding:
- Add milk, jelly, peanut butter, cinnamon and flax eggs into a bowl and mix well to combine all ingredients.
- Cut bread into 1/2 inch cubes and fold into milk mixture. Fold in raisins as well.
- Refridgerate for 1 hour to allow liquid to absorb into bread.
- Pour into muffin cups and bake for 30 mins.
- Cool for 10 mins until it sets and loosens from cups.
- Pipe peanut butter or jelly on top.
